
Creating the Perfect Messaging Profile: Your Digital First Impression Guide
Your profile picture, bio, and status are your digital handshake. Learn how to craft a messaging profile that's authentic, approachable, and memorable.
In the messaging world, your profile is often the first thing people see before they read a single word from you. It sets expectations, establishes trust, and communicates your personality — all in a glance.
The Profile Photo: Your Visual Identity
Your profile picture should be clear, current, and authentically you. Faces that are well-lit and slightly smiling are perceived as most trustworthy. Avoid sunglasses, group photos, or heavily filtered images.
The Bio: Say Something Real
Skip generic quotes. Use your bio to share something genuine — your interests, your humor, or what you're passionate about. Keep it concise but interesting enough to spark a conversation.
The Username/Handle
Your handle is your digital identity. Make it memorable and consistent across platforms. Avoid numbers and underscores when possible — they make you harder to find and remember.
Status Updates
Status messages are underutilized gems. They can signal your availability, share your mood, or drop a conversation starter. Change them regularly to show you're active and engaged.
Privacy Considerations
Be intentional about what's public vs. private. Not everyone needs to see your photo, last-seen status, or phone number. Most messaging apps offer granular privacy controls — use them.
